Farm and Agricultural Worker Safety Education Act
This bill expands the Rural Health and Safety Education Competitive Grants Program of the Department of Agriculture (USDA) to authorize USDA to provide grants for the dissemination to farm, agricultural workers, and others in the agricultural supply chain of information and training concerning best practices, relevant health and safety guidance, guidelines, requirements, or information related to the COVID-19 pandemic.
Additionally, the bill provides additional prioritization flexibility through FY2025 for USDA to combat substance use disorder in rural America.
Referred to the House Committee on Agriculture.
